Multi-model AI consultation MCP for Claude Code — runs Claude, Codex, and Gemini in parallel for Judge-style synthesis

Readme

brantrust

同题多模型融合器 — 把同一个问题同时发给 Claude、Codex、Gemini,然后用一个 Judge 综合出"集大成方案"。

输入 → 并发生成(3) → 清洗归一化 → Judge 融合(1) → 输出 + 落盘

4 次 API 调用,低成本,天天能用。

用法

brantrust "解释 CAP 定理"                      # 默认:3 generator + 1 judge
brantrust --no-judge "React vs Vue"            # 只并发收集,不 judge
brantrust --judge-model gemini "数据库选型"    # 切换 Judge 模型
brantrust --skip codex "量子计算"              # 跳过某个模型(可多次)
cat app.ts | brantrust "review 这段代码"       # stdin 管道
brantrust --dir ~/project "项目分析"           # 指定工作目录
brantrust --context-file design.md "实现方案"  # 附加上下文文件
brantrust --timeout 60 "快速问题"              # 超时秒数
brantrust --no-save "临时问答"                 # 不保存到磁盘
brantrust --json "问题"                        # 输出完整 JSON
brantrust --list                               # 查看历史运行
brantrust --strict "关键决策"                  # [v2] 完整 Judge 流水线

参数一览

| 参数 | 默认 | 说明 | |------|------|------| | "prompt" | 必须 | 问题文本 | | --skip <model> | — | 跳过模型:claude / codex / gemini,可多次使用 | | --judge-model <model> | claude | Judge 使用的模型 | | --no-judge | false | 关闭 Judge,只展示各模型原始回答 | | --timeout <sec> | 120 | 每个模型的超时秒数 | | --dir <path> | cwd | CLI 工具的工作目录 | | --context-file <file> | — | 附加文件内容作为上下文(最多 8000 字符)| | --no-save | false | 不保存结果到磁盘 | | --json | false | 将完整结果以 JSON 格式输出到 stdout | | --list | — | 列出最近 20 条历史运行 | | --strict | — | [v2 占位] 两阶段 Judge + swap-compare |

架构

runGenerators()         # 并发调用三个 CLI,AbortController 超时,Promise.allSettled 容错
normalizeResults()      # 各适配器提取 content / key_claims / assumptions / risks
runSimpleJudge()        # 单次 Judge 调用,只传归一化摘要(非全文),控制 token
writeRunArtifacts()     # 落盘 raw/ + normalized.json + report.md
runFullJudgePipeline()  # [v2 占位] 两阶段 Judge + swap-compare + 抗偏置

Judge prompt 匿名化:候选标签只用 A / B / C,不暴露 provider 名称,避免模型偏置。


成本估算

每次运行 = 4 次 API 调用(3 generator + 1 judge):

| 问题复杂度 | 估算成本 | |-----------|---------| | 简单 | $0.20 – 0.50 | | 中等 | $0.50 – 1.00 | | 复杂 | $1.00 – 2.00 |
